What Is the AI Debate Niche?
An AI Debate channel stages structured arguments between two (or more) AI personas over controversial, stupid, emotional, or high-stakes topics.
Not podcasts. Not rambling chats. Debates.
Each side:
- Takes a clear position
- Defends it logically (or emotionally)
- Attacks the other side’s flaws
- Gets judged at the end
It works because:
- Humans love conflict
- Humans love “who wins?”
- Humans love watching intelligence fight itself
And AI can do this endlessly.
Why AI Debates Go Viral
This format hits multiple psychological triggers at once:
- Tribalism – viewers already picked a side
- Curiosity – “what will the AI say?”
- Authority bias – “AI must be objective”
- Completion bias – viewers stay for the verdict
It’s the same reason courtroom videos and sports debates work — just faster and cheaper.
The Core Debate Structure (Steal This)
Every winning AI debate follows this exact arc:
1. The Hook (0–10 seconds)
Frame the conflict immediately.
“Two AIs debate whether Messi or Ronaldo is the GOAT.”
No backstory. No fluff.
2. Opening Statements
Each AI presents its strongest argument first.
- One logical, data-driven
- One emotional, narrative-driven
Contrast is key.
3. Rebuttal Phase
This is where retention is made.
Each AI:
- Calls out weaknesses
- Refutes specific points
- Escalates the conflict
You want controlled chaos, not polite agreement.
4. Escalation
Introduce:
- Hypotheticals
- Edge cases
- “What if” scenarios
Example:
“What if trophies didn’t exist?” “What if emotion mattered more than stats?”
5. Verdict
A final judgment by:
- A “judge AI”
- Multiple AI judges
- A scoring system with criteria
Viewers must stay to see who wins.
Topics That Explode in This Niche
You’re not debating facts. You’re debating identity.
High-performing categories:
🔥 Sports
- Messi vs Ronaldo
- Jordan vs LeBron
- Greatest team of all time
🔥 Culture
- Hustle vs 9–5
- Money vs happiness
- College is a scam vs necessary
🔥 Internet Arguments
- iPhone vs Android
- AI will replace humans vs won’t
- Rich parents vs hard work
🔥 Stupid but Addictive
- Is cereal a soup?
- Pineapple on pizza
- Is water wet?
The dumber it sounds, the better it performs — if argued seriously.
How to Make It 100% Faceless
No camera. No voice. No personality risk.
Your stack:
- AI-generated dialogue
- Text-to-speech voices (distinct per side)
- Simple motion graphics or subtitles
- Stock or looping visuals
The debate is the product.
